/**
|
|
* @return true if the instruction can "fall through" to the following instruction
|
|
*/
|
|
public boolean isFallThrough();
|
|
|
|
/**
|
|
* @return an array containing the labels this instruction can branch to (not including the following instruction if this
|
|
* instruction 'falls through')
|
|
*/
|
|
public int[] getBranchTargets();
|
|
|
|
/**
|
|
* @return an Instruction equivalent to this one but with any branch labels updated by looking them up in the targetMap array
|
|
*/
|
|
public IInstruction redirectTargets(int[] targetMap);
|
|
|
|
/**
|
|
* @return the number of values this instruction pops off the working stack
|
|
*/
|
|
public int getPoppedCount();
|
|
|
|
/**
|
|
* Computes the type of data pushed onto the stack, or null if none is pushed.
|
|
*
|
|
* @param poppedTypesToCheck the types of the data popped off the stack by this instruction; if poppedTypes is null, then we don't
|
|
* know the incoming stack types and the result of this method may be less accurate
|
|
*/
|
|
public String getPushedType(String[] poppedTypesToCheck);
|
|
|
|
/**
|
|
* @return the JVM word size of the value this instruction pushes onto the stack, or 0 if this instruction doesn't push anything
|
|
* onto the stack.
|
|
*/
|
|
public byte getPushedWordSize();
|
|
|
|
/**
|
|
* Apply a Visitor to this instruction. We invoke the appropriate Visitor method according to the type of this instruction.
|
|
*/
|
|
public void visit(IInstruction.Visitor v);
|
|
|
|
/**
|
|
* Subclasses must implement toString.
|
|
*/
|
|
@Override
|
|
public String toString();
|
|
|
|
/**
|
|
* PEI == "Potentially excepting instruction"
|
|
*
|
|
* @return true iff this instruction might throw an exception
|
|
*/
|
|
boolean isPEI();
|
|
|
|
}
